Effect of short hairpin RNA-targeted S100A4 on proliferation of breast cancer MCF-7 cells

  • Objective To study the effect of short hairpin RNA (shRNA)- targeted S100A4 on proliferation of breast cancer MCF-7 cells. Methods S100A4-shRNA expression vector, constructed and confirmed by sequencing, was transfected into MCF-7 cells using lipofectamine TM2000. Expression, proliferation and apoptosis of S100A4 in MCF-7 cells were detected by quantitative RT-PCR and Western blot 48h after transfection. S100A4-shRNA expression vector was transfected into breast cancer MCF-7 cells and G418 was selected and cloned. Proliferation of breast cancer MCF-7 cells in nude mice was detected by in vivo tumor formation test. Results S100A4-shRNA expression vector was constructed and transfected into MCF-7 cells as confirmed by sequencing. The constructed vector could effectively inhibit the expression of S100A4 in MCF-7 cells, decrease the proliferation of MCF-7 cells, and induce the cells into late apoptosis. No significant change in MCF-7 cells was observed after stable transfection of S100A4 mRNA expression vector. However, the volume and weight of tumor were significantly decreased compared with the control group. Conclusion S100A4-shRNA expression vector can significantly suppress S100A4 expression and inhibit the proliferation of MCF-7 cells.
